Project Background

The buyer needed a flexible coiled cable for a control device application, with rebound performance, durable jacket material, connector matching, and stable repeat supply.

Buyer Challenge

The initial request included target usage and a reference sample, but the buyer needed help confirming coiled length, extended length, tail length, connector structure, TPU jacket color, and testing requirements.

Nexharn Solution

Nexharn reviewed sample photos, clarified material and structure requirements, and helped define sample approval points before mass production.

Specification Review

  • TPU jacket material, color, and flexibility
  • Coiled length, extended length, coil diameter, and tail length
  • Connector type, overmolding, strain relief, and pinout
  • Function testing, visual inspection, packaging, and shipment needs

Quality Check

The project focused on visual inspection, connector fit, extension/rebound discussion, function confirmation, and packaging check.

Packaging / Delivery

Packaging was reviewed for product protection, labeling, carton mark, and export shipment needs.

Result

The buyer gained a clearer RFQ basis and reduced uncertainty before sample approval and repeat production.
